Transaction

20038d...66fef6

Hash
20038d5411...51c566fef6

Timestamp
7th Apr 2022 02:32:00 PM (UTC)

Received
7th Apr 2022 02:31:10 PM (UTC)

Type
Contract Receive

Amount
-

Confirmations
8,648,902



Parent Block
-

Descendants
1